12 Facts About Joe Holmes

facts about joe holmes.html1.

Joe Holmes was born on June 11,1963 and is an American heavy metal guitarist best known for his stint with Ozzy Osbourne between 1995 and 2001.

2.

Joe Holmes formed Terriff in 1983 but left to join Lizzy Borden in 1987, appearing on the Visual Lies album.

3.

Joe Holmes left Lizzy Borden in 1988 and reformed Terriff, staying with the latter group until 1990.

4.

Joe Holmes then joined David Lee Roth's band for a tour in 1991, replacing Jason Becker who was diagnosed with ALS while recording the album A Little Ain't Enough.
